Transaction 2121fe94d0e9cc68bd1d5210ab4173224a8f95695a7a2cdde1550d98286d32f3

1 Input
2 Outputs
  • 2121fe94d0e9cc68bd1d5210ab4173224a8f95695a7a2cdde1550d98286d32f3:0
  • value  1764413
    address  17bdB5HPg13VSXznivqwjTznWLQt2kko2u
  • 2121fe94d0e9cc68bd1d5210ab4173224a8f95695a7a2cdde1550d98286d32f3:1
  • value  149734306
    address  34LRGziJdkRRnSRcXxmnjWV4zmTWsVmyth